#b427f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b427f2 is composed of 70.6% red, 15.3%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 25.6% cyan, 83.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 281.7 degrees, a saturation of 88.6% and a lightness of 55.1%. #b427f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4eff with #6900e5. Closest websafe color is: #cc33ff.

#b427f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b427f2 has RGB values of R:180, G:39,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.26, M:0.84,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 11806706.
